The Tower of London is a historic castle located on the north bank of the River Thames in central London. My sensors registered the distinct architecture of the castle and its surrounding moat. The Tower was built in 1078 by William the Conqueror and has since served as a royal palace, a prison, an armory, a treasury, and more. The Tower is home to the famous Crown Jewels, which I saw on display in the Jewel House.
